When you visit Marckolsheim in the heart of Alsace, your family will love exploring the Marckolsheim Rhine Canal, where gentle walking paths invite you to stroll along the water’s edge and kids can watch boats glide by or picnic under leafy trees. Don’t miss the Musée Mémorial de la Ligne Maginot du Rhin, a fascinating museum where you and your children can step inside real WWII bunkers and interactive exhibits, making history come alive in a way that’s both educational and unforgettable for all ages.

Marckolsheim in Alsace offers a charming escape for family travelers. Begin your visit at the Maison du Patrimoine, where interactive exhibits reveal the town’s history. The Marckolsheim Memorial and Casemate du Griesbach are must-sees for those interested in World War II history. Take a guided tour with Alsace Découverte to explore the Rhine forest and spot local wildlife. Families will love a day at Plage de Marckolsheim, a riverside beach perfect for swimming and picnics. Rent bikes at Vélodocteurs and follow the scenic Rhine cycling route. Don’t miss the Église Saint-Georges, featuring beautiful stained glass windows. Enjoy regional cuisine at Auberge du Rhin, known for its tarte flambée and local wines. For a sweet treat, visit Pâtisserie Sauter for Alsatian pastries. End your day with a boat ride from Base Nautique de Marckolsheim, offering family-friendly cruises along the Rhine canal.
